Brunei reports another 29 new Covid-19 cases; rate of positive cases now stands at 1.2%


Minister of Health Dato Seri Setia Dr Mohd Isham Jaafar (left) at the press conference. - Borneo Bulletin/ANN

BANDAR SERI BEGAWAN, Nov 20 (Borneo Bulletin/ANN): Brunei recorded 29 new Covid-19 cases on Wednesday night (Jan 20), bringing the national tally of confirmed cases to 15,986. Of the 29 cases, 24 are local and five imported.

Minister of Health Dato Seri Setia Dr Mohd Isham Jaafar announced this at the press conference, adding that the new cases are the result of 2,380 laboratory tests conducted over the past 24 hours. The rate of positive cases now stands at 1.2 per cent.
